How this is worked out

  1. Both airports' coordinates come from OurAirports, a public-domain dataset — nothing is scraped from another flight site.
  2. Distance is a great-circle (haversine) figure on a mean earth radius of 6,371.0088 km, so it is the shortest path over the surface, not a road distance.
  3. Airborne time is that distance divided by 805 km/h, a representative jet cruise speed.
  4. A flat 25 minutes is added for pushback, taxi, climb, descent and taxi-in, which is why no hop is ever half an hour gate to gate.
  5. Winds, aircraft type and airline schedule padding are not modelled, and every route page shows the same distance at four cruise speeds so you can see what that assumption is worth.
gate-to-gate hours = 0.42 + distance km / 805

Questions about VCE

What is the airport code for Venezia (VE)?

Venice Marco Polo Airport uses the IATA code VCE and the ICAO code LIPZ. IATA codes are the three-letter ones on your boarding pass; ICAO codes are four letters and used by air traffic control.

Where is Venice Marco Polo Airport?

It sits at 45.5053° N, 12.3519° E, serving Venezia (VE) in Italy, at an elevation of 7 feet.
